The Department: Transaction Monitoring and Investigations The Role: Senior Associate, Blockchain Investigations In this role, you will work with a team of experienced compliance professionals responsible for executing a critical component of our BSA/AML and Sanctions Compliance program. You will have responsibilities including, but not limited to, performing complex blockchain analysis and investigation of escalated alerts and cases, preparing Suspicious Activity Report (“SAR”) filings, and identifying trends and patterns in on-chain activity to drive enhancements to our compliance risk management program. This role is best suited for a candidate that has deep interest in blockchain architecture, including knowledge of consensus mechanisms, smart contracts, DeFi protocols, and bridges, among other blockchain applications, and has demonstrated proficiency performing advanced tracing on multiple blockchains. Gemini's Compliance team is constantly evolving and developing new operations and controls. In this role, you will contribute to that development as an integral part of the Investigations Team. Position Overview: The Senior Audit Associate is responsible for performing all aspects of attest engagements (audits, reviews, and compilations) in a wide variety of industries including; real estate, technology, hospitality, nonprofit, construction, and distribution. This role involves balancing supervisory responsibilities with independent judgment, requiring the ability to assess complex scenarios and make informed decisions to meet engagement objectives. This individual will be given a high-level of responsibility in each of their assigned engagements and will directly supervise less experienced associate auditors. Responsibilities: Knowledge audit theory and relevant assertions by financial statement area. Assume full responsibility for assigned engagements, working independently or as part of a team, depending on project needs. Supervise staff-level professionals, delegate engagement responsibilities, and provide mentorship. Perform and document risk assessment procedures, including internal control walkthroughs, fraud inquiries, journal entry testing, and other assessments. Complete more complex audit sections with minimal oversight. Draft full-disclosure financial statements in accordance with GAAP, ensuring accuracy and completeness. Provide written and verbal recommendations to clients based on audit findings, demonstrating a proactive problem-solving approach. Develop a comprehensive understanding of the client's business and industry in the context of work performed. Effectively utilize research tools and apply advanced understanding of the Accounting Standards Codification. Prepare thorough and precise workpaper documentation, ensuring adherence to professional standards. Manage projects to completion, maintaining frequent communication with clients and the audit team. Communicate professionally with clients through well-written reports and oral presentations. Apply strong analytical skills to substantive testing of client records and schedules. Deliver excellent client service, building and maintaining strong client relationships. Qualifications: Bachelor's degree (in accounting preferred). 2+ years of experience in public accounting. Licensed CPA or actively working toward obtaining CPA license. Working knowledge of GAAP, GAAS, and audit procedures. Experience completing basic and complex audit sections.
